Description
- Dual-Band Support: Operates on 2.4GHz and 5GHz bands.
- High-Speed Connectivity: Supports up to 1201 Mbps (5GHz) and 287 Mbps (2.4GHz).
- Advanced Technologies: Includes MU-MIMO, OFDMA, and Beamforming for improved efficiency in dense networks.
- Low Power Consumption: Optimized for IoT, smart home, and industrial applications.
- Compact Design: Ideal for embedded systems, routers, and USB adapters.
The chip is commonly used in Wi-Fi modules, routers, and embedded devices, offering reliable, high-throughput wireless connectivity. Its RTL8812FR-CG variant typically integrates an RF front-end for simplified PCB design.

Application
1. Wireless Routers & Access Points – For high-speed dual-band (2.4GHz/5GHz) connectivity.
2. Network Interface Cards (NICs) – PCIe-based adapters for PCs/laptops.
3. Embedded Systems – IoT gateways, industrial automation, and smart devices.
4. Gaming & Multimedia – Low-latency streaming and online gaming.
5. Telecom & Enterprise Networks – Supporting dense client environments.
Its 2x2 MIMO, 867Mbps (5GHz) speeds, and USB/PCIe interfaces make it ideal for bandwidth-intensive applications.
